A juvenile arrested on Feb. 13 in Camden has been charged with receiving stolen property after Evesham police investigated reports of several suspected vehicle thefts in the township’s Arrowhead Estates and Devonforde Estates neigborhoods.

Township police – with help from the Camden County Sheriff’s Emergency Response Team and the Cherry Hill and Westville police departments – executed a search warrant for the suspect on Feb. 13 at a home on Line Street in Camden, where evidence of the vehicle thefts was found.
